Knitting is alive and well in Amarillo — so are crocheting, needle punching, rug hooking, weaving, quilting and many more crafts made by hand. Tik Tok, Instagram, Pinterest and other social media platforms have showcased creative possibilities, inspiring younger generations.
In a highly technical world, fiber related arts are providing a means to relieve stress with a hobby that's rewarding for people both young and old. But after the closure of craft retail giant JoAnn Fabrics earlier this year, the question popped up of where crafters would go to get their yarn and other supplies.
